Take a culinary tour of Jakarta
July is the perfect time to indulge in the diverse and delicious cuisine of Jakarta. From street food stalls to upscale restaurants, the city offers a wide range of culinary experiences. Visitors can sample local specialties such as nasi goreng (fried rice), sate (grilled skewers), and gado-gado (vegetable salad with peanut sauce). Additionally, Jakarta's vibrant food markets and bustling night markets provide a great opportunity to explore the city's culinary scene and discover new flavors. Explore the Taman Mini Indonesia Indah (Beautiful Indonesia Miniature Park)
Taman Mini Indonesia Indah is a cultural park that showcases the diverse traditions, architecture, and arts of Indonesia's various regions. In July, the park comes alive with special events and performances that highlight the country's rich cultural heritage. Visitors can explore traditional houses, museums, and gardens representing different provinces, providing a comprehensive overview of Indonesia's cultural diversity. Visit the National Monument (Monas)
The National Monument, or Monas, is an iconic landmark in Jakarta that holds great historical and cultural significance. In July, visitors can take in the breathtaking views of the city from the top of the monument and learn about Indonesia's struggle for independence at the accompanying museum. The surrounding Merdeka Square also hosts various events and activities, making it a vibrant hub of activity. Explore the old town of Kota Tua
Kota Tua, or the Old Town of Jakarta, is a historical district that offers a glimpse into the city's colonial past. In July, visitors can explore the area's well-preserved Dutch colonial architecture, visit museums, and enjoy street performances and cultural events. The bustling square and vibrant atmosphere make Kota Tua a great place to immerse oneself in Jakarta's history and culture. Weather in Jakarta in July

Temperatures on an average day in Jakarta in July

The average temperature in Jakarta in July for a typical day ranges from a high of 84°F (29°C) to a low of 74°F (23°C). Some would describe it as very warm, muggy.

For comparison, the hottest month in Jakarta, October, has days with highs of 87°F (31°C) and lows of 76°F (24°C). The coldest month, August has days with highs of 85°F (30°C) and lows of 73°F (23°C). This graph shows how an average day looks like in Jakarta in July based on historical data.
